Description
This young woman wanted to improve the feel of her labia minora, or inner folds of skin just outside the vaginal opening. She reported needing to rearrange and tuck in her labia in her underwear during the day, and wanted to improve this while also feeling more comfortable. She had no history of pregnancies or childbirth.
We treated this young woman with a bilateral (both-sided) curvilinear labiaplasty and clitoral hood reduction to take away the excessively long inner labial tissues and contour the too-long tissues around the clitoris for overall aesthetic balance. The patient is shown 2 weeks after her surgery, with a small amount of swelling still resolving, and overall excellent healing progress. The same patient is also shown here, immediately after her surgery.
Our patient had her treatment awake and relaxed in the comfort and privacy of our clinic, and was able to see her results during and immediately after surgery. She did not receive general anesthesia, and was very comfortable with by-mouth relaxing medications and ProNox (laughing gas). She will continue to heal and resolve swelling over the next 3-6 months; during this time, the labial tissues become less puffy and more contoured, while the incisions heal to essentially invisible.
While labia and vaginas come in a wide array of shapes and appearances, some women feel uncomfortable with too-long or stretched or asymmetric labial tissues, and want this improved after puberty, weight changes, pregnancy, childbirth, or menopause. We frequently combine labiaplasty procedures with clitoral hood reduction, growth factor injections for improved sensitivity and sexual health, and vaginal rejuvenation to achieve optimal intimate health for our patients.
